How much do senior programmer analyst j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for senior programmer analyst in Rising Sun, IN is $47.92,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$40.24 and $54.52 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a senior programmer analyst?

Senior Programmer Analysts are experienced IT professionals who design, develop, and maintain computer software and systems. They analyze user requirements, write and test code, and often lead technical projects or mentor junior staff. In addition to programming, they bridge the gap between business needs and technology solutions by gathering requirements, troubleshooting issues, and recommending improvements. Their expertise ensures that software applications are efficient, secure, and aligned with organizational goals.

What is the difference between Senior Programmer Analyst vs Programmer Analyst?

AspectSenior Programmer AnalystProgrammer Analyst
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, experience, certifications (e.g., Java, SQL)Bachelor's degree, entry-level certifications often sufficient
Work EnvironmentComplex projects, team leadership, client interactionDevelopment tasks, coding, testing, support
Employer & Industry UsageIT firms, finance, healthcare, governmentSimilar industries, often entry-level or mid-level roles

The main difference between a Senior Programmer Analyst and a Programmer Analyst lies in experience, responsibilities, and scope. Senior roles typically involve leadership, complex project management, and mentorship, while Programmer Analysts focus on coding and support tasks. Both roles are common in IT and related industries, but the senior position requires more experience and often additional certifications.

Job description

Company Description
Job Description
• As a Senior Developer, you are responsible for development, support, maintenance and implementation of a complex project module.
• Must have ability to develop complex Informatica ETL mappings and workflows extracting data from various heterogeneous source systems like Flat files, XML, Oracle, SQL Server and Web services.
• Build, maintain, and enhance all objects packages/functions in PL/SQL to support application process.
• Excellent Performance Tuning skills
• Experience with Unix / shell scripting
• Good Experience with Data Conversion & Reporting
• Strong Programming, Analytical & Problem Solving Skills
• Able to work as an independent team member, capable of applying judgment to plan and execute your tasks.
• Should be able to respond to technical queries / requests from team members and customers.
